전체 글121 프로그래머스 Lv2_올바른 괄호_Java https://school.programmers.co.kr/learn/courses/30/lessons/12909?language=java 프로그래머스코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요.programmers.co.kr import java.util.*;import java.io.*;class Solution { boolean solution(String s) { boolean answer = true; Stack stack = new Stack(); for(int i = 0; i 풀이- stack을 활용하여 "("일시.. 2024. 6. 25. 프로그래머스 Lv3_네트워크_Java https://school.programmers.co.kr/learn/courses/30/lessons/43162?language=java 프로그래머스코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요.programmers.co.kr class Solution { private int n; private int[][] computers; private boolean[] visited; public int solution(int n, int[][] computers) { this.n = n; this.computers = computers; .. 2024. 6. 23. 프로그래머스 Lv3_정수 삼각형_Java https://school.programmers.co.kr/learn/courses/30/lessons/43105 프로그래머스코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요.programmers.co.kr class Solution { public int solution(int[][] triangle) { int[][] dp = new int[triangle.length][triangle.length]; dp[0][0] = triangle[0][0]; for(int i = 1; i 풀이- 삼각형 맨 왼쪽과 맨 오른쪽의 값을 구한다- 우리가 생각해서 구해야 하.. 2024. 6. 23. 프로그래머스 Lv2_ 최댓값과 최솟값 https://school.programmers.co.kr/learn/courses/30/lessons/12939 프로그래머스코드 중심의 개발자 채용. 스택 기반의 포지션 매칭. 프로그래머스의 개발자 맞춤형 프로필을 등록하고, 나와 기술 궁합이 잘 맞는 기업들을 매칭 받으세요.programmers.co.kr import java.io.*;import java.util.*;class Solution { public String solution(String s) { StringBuilder sb = new StringBuilder(); String[] arr = s.split(" "); int maxValue = Integer.MIN_VALUE; i.. 2024. 6. 20. 14조 - E거 I4아이가 KPT 😆 Keep - 현재 만족하고 있는 부분프로젝트를 시작하기 전에 회의를 통해 계획을 잘 짰고 그 계획에 맞춰서 잘 진행하여 원활하게 협업이 진행되었다.Github 기능(이슈, PR, 커밋규칙 , 코드리뷰 등)을 잘 활용하여 협업시 충돌을 최소화하고 개개인의 진행 상황을 잘 파악할 수 있었다.매일 2번씩 소통 시간을 가져서 편하게 질문할 수 있는 분위기가 조성되었다.팀원분들이 다들 캠을 특별한 일이 아니고선 계속 켜 주셔서 좀 더 몰입할 수 있었던 것 같다.좋은 팀원들을 만난 것 💓🫠 Problem - 불편하게 느끼는 부분포스트맨으로 테스트 시, 발행한 토큰을 직접 하나하나 넣어준 것머지할때 리뷰 몇 명 이상이 되어야 머지를 해야할지 정하지 않은것, 머지를 승인할 사람을 따로 두지 않은 것머지하기 전.. 2024. 6. 11. 백준 2467_용액_JAVA https://www.acmicpc.net/problem/2467 import java.io.*;import java.util.*;public class Main { public static void main(String[] args) throws IOException { BufferedReader br = new BufferedReader(new InputStreamReader(System.in)); int n = Integer.parseInt(br.readLine()); int[] arr = new int[n]; int firstAnswer = 0; int secondAnswer = 0; int value = Intege.. 2024. 6. 2. 백준 19637_IF문 좀 대신 써줘_JAVA https://www.acmicpc.net/problem/19637 import java.io.*;import java.util.*;public class Main { public static void main(String[] args) throws IOException { BufferedReader br = new BufferedReader(new InputStreamReader(System.in)); StringTokenizer st = new StringTokenizer(br.readLine()); int n = Integer.parseInt(st.nextToken()); // 칭호의 갯수 3 int m = Integer.parseInt(st... 2024. 5. 30. Swagger, Springdocs 오늘은 Swagger와 Springdocs에 대해서 간단하게 알아보고 사용해보자.그게 뭔데? Swagger란 쉽게 말해서 API 문서 작업을 대신 해주는 것이라고 보면 된다.Swagger UI를 통해 문서화된 API를 시각적으로 확인하고 테스트 할 수 있다. 엄청 신기하다. 그럼 Springdocs는??? 쉽게 말하면 Swagger를 Spring Boot에서 더 쉽게 사용할 수 있도록 해주는 친구이다.API 문서를 간편하게 작성할 수 있도록 돕고 문서화된 API를 Swagger UI를 통해 시각적으로 볼 수 있게 해준다. 그럼 이제 사용해보자. 일단 gradle에 의존성 설정을 해준다.implementation 'org.springdoc:springdoc-openapi-starter-webmvc-ui:2.. 2024. 5. 20. 이전 1 ··· 3 4 5 6 7 8 9 ··· 16 다음